Transaction 792877310e0efe623d2782616d81c04e9fffc62d40873d48af5caee412ddf38b
1 Input
1 Output
-
792877310e0efe623d2782616d81c04e9fffc62d40873d48af5caee412ddf38b:0
- value
- 1977465
- script pubkey
- OP_0 OP_PUSHBYTES_20 a93d20e3eaf871c051d4be90d7e277da06e9ec00
- address
- bc1q4y7jpcl2lpcuq5w5h6gd0cnhmgrwnmqql4aht7